i8, i16, and f16 values are not extended to 32-bit in the HSA kernel ABI.
Details
Details
Diff Detail
Diff Detail
- Repository
- rL LLVM
Paths
| Differential D24621
AMDGPU/SI: Fix kernel argument ABI for HSA ClosedPublic Authored by • tstellarAMD on Sep 15 2016, 1:06 PM.
Details Summary i8, i16, and f16 values are not extended to 32-bit in the HSA kernel ABI.
Diff Detail
Event Timeline• tstellarAMD updated this object. Herald added subscribers: yaxunl, nhaehnle, wdng and 2 others. · View Herald TranscriptSep 15 2016, 1:06 PM arsenm edited edge metadata. Comment ActionsLGTM
This revision is now accepted and ready to land.Sep 15 2016, 2:19 PM • tstellarAMD added a parent revision: D24614: AMDGPU: Refactor kernel argument lowering.Sep 15 2016, 2:50 PM Closed by commit rL281789: AMDGPU/SI: Fix kernel argument ABI for HSA (authored by tstellar). · Explain WhySep 16 2016, 3:29 PM This revision was automatically updated to reflect the committed changes.
Revision Contents
Diff 71709 llvm/trunk/lib/Target/AMDGPU/AMDGPUISelLowering.cpp
llvm/trunk/test/CodeGen/AMDGPU/kernel-args.ll
|